It was very simple to dismantle the rack, so I think it was good to respond to various situations.
It would be great if a similar front rack was released.
You can attach a water bottle cage to an alloy rack, but you cannot attach a water bottle cage to a carbon rack.
It would be nice if there was a way to expand the water bottle cage using a pannier mount.

The fork mount was easy to attach, and stayed put during some occasionally gnarly MTB riding. I had a water bottle cage attached. The water bottle fell out once, so it would be wise to put an extra strap on. Perhaps Tailfin could invent a secure bottle cage to go with the mount.
